Putin Tells New Envoys Russia Is Open to Cooperation With All Countries
He pledged institutional backing for useful initiatives proposed during their missions.
Overview
- During a Kremlin credentialing ceremony, Vladimir Putin received newly arrived foreign ambassadors in the Alexandrovsky Hall of the Grand Kremlin Palace in Moscow.
- Putin said Russia is ready for mutually beneficial cooperation with all countries without exception.
- He stated that Russia seeks maximally effective work from each ambassador.
- The president assured that useful initiatives will receive support from the country's leadership, executive authorities, entrepreneurs, and civil society.
- RIA Novosti reported the remarks delivered at the January 15 ceremony.
